Clinical Lab Scientist, TRANSFUSION SERVICES
University of California - San Francisco
The Clinical Laboratory Scientist (CLS) provides transfusion medicine support for patients across a large academic medical center. Under the direction of supervisory staff, the CLS performs routine and complex serologic testing, blood component selection, compatibility testing, transfusion reaction investigations, quality control activities, and laboratory troubleshooting to support safe and timely patient care. This position works in a fast-paced Transfusion Service environment supporting trauma, transplant, surgical, oncology, inpatient, and outpatient services. The CLS utilizes manual and automated testing methodologies, laboratory information systems, and blood bank instrumentation to accurately perform, interpret, document, and report laboratory results. Responsibilities Task A – 65% of time Perform all tests using manual methods and automated instruments per the section's procedures, accurately and within the established completion times. Review, validate, and enter test results and interpretations in the LIS accurately. Investigate transfusion reactions per procedure, perform clerical checks, repeat testing, quarantine co-components, and notify resident. Recognize and follow through on unexpected or abnormal results by initiating problem-solving and notifying supervisor or resident. Serve as Lead/traffic tech when assigned, managing Emergency Release and Massive Transfusion Protocol products. Enter inventory data, verify UNOS website information, and allocate, modify, and issue organs and vessels. Document, analyze instrument and manual QC testing results, initiate troubleshooting when results are out of range, and notify supervisor of issues. Consult reagent manufacturers' instructions and section procedures for less common tests. Complete quality control tasks, record results on log sheets, and investigate unexpected QC results, quarantining suspect reagent lots if needed. Maintain documentation in ink or LIS, update or correct results per procedure, and report errors to supervisor. Strive to keep clerical and computer errors below three per year, and avoid issuing incorrect units of blood. Complete training and competency within assigned time frames and stay current on procedural changes. Operate independently, use sound judgment, and maintain a respectful, professional attitude. Replenish supplies, clean and organize work areas, and log reagents and supplies per procedure. Assist coworkers and serve as a resource during emergencies or urgent situations. Assist with training of new staff or students as assigned. Adhere to infection control and personal protection guidelines, including wearing laboratory gear and observing safety rules. Organize and manage tasks assigned to each rotation to complete assignments by shift end. Inform the next shift of ongoing problems and pending blood orders. Follow all policies and procedures established by UCSF and Clinical Labs. Task B – 20% of time Communicate effectively with hospital personnel regarding blood availability, departmental policies, and designated donor information. Answer phone calls and in-person questions, convey information accurately and concisely. Record telephone reports on requisitions with time and person given. Enter results in the LIS with sufficient detail for department use. Maintain computer error rates below three per year for inventory entry and test requests. Task C – 10% of time Operate blood bank equipment and analytical instruments safely and correctly. Recognize malfunctions, notify supervisor or specialist. Use Out of Service tags for equipment not maintaining performance or temperature. Initiate troubleshooting, record malfunctions and corrective actions, and arrange vendor service calls. Perform equipment maintenance as instructed, documenting tasks on logs. Do not modify equipment settings without supervisor approval. Task D – 5% of time Perform additional tests, projects or special studies requested by supervisor, completing them within agreed timeframes and recording results legibly. Initiate problem reports, variance or incident reports to document injuries, complaints, or errors.
